How Life Works Here
Fearnville Close is located in Leeds. Crime is around average for the area, with 116 incidents in the past year. The most commonly reported category is violence and sexual offences. Violent offences account for 52% of reported crimes.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. The nearest transport stop is 61m away (bus). Rail links may require a connecting journey. The median property price is £146,500, with strong growth of 50% over five years. Based on 12 transactions recorded since 2014. There are 7 schools within 2 km, 7 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Both primary and secondary options are available locally. This street may particularly suit property investors. Overall, this street scores 51 out of 100 for liveability, above the district average.
